I know this is probably the dumbest thing that you guys have ever heard of, but I cannot install Vista Ultimate 64. I'm running Windows XP SP2 and it won't allow me to boot from the DVD I burned with the .iso on it.
What are the steps I need to take to install Windows Vista? Do I have to make a new partition on my HD? Walk me through as you would a 6 year old, if you please

Jump to Postyou do realise you dont just put the .iso on the disk as if it was a file do you?
you need to burn it as an image
Jump to PostTo clarify what Prolient fan said, you need to use an image burning software. Myself, I use Alcohol 120%, and would definitely reccomend it.
